Lifestyle creep that's always one step ahead of their income.
Early in one's career, pay raises generally come relatively often. It's easy to fall into the trap of saying that you're slightly overspending now, but once you get your next raise, you're golden. Then you get that raise, and your lifestyle creeps to the next step, and the next. You never actually let your pay make it past your spending.
Then one day, the raises stop coming quite so frequently, but now you have years of creep piled on top of one another, and no more substantial pay increases coming down the pike.
Then you're fricked.
